We realize what type of valuable service we provide to our community, let alone our staff here, who's been loyal and fantastic," said DeCamp.ĭeCamp said he hopes to restart service as early as September if New York City offices reopen and people shift away from telecommuting.īus drivers who've been laid off would be the first employees rehired, according to DeCamp. As of this last week, we're lucky if we get 400 fares a day," said Jonathan DeCamp, VP of the bus company.ĭeCamp is the sixth generation of his family to run the company, which was founded as a stagecoach operation in 1870.
